I am also using patches and my top tip (if you really want one from me!) is that I top up with the 2mg lozenges or the mini tab things. This has saved my quit on countless occasions, especially when out in the pub. I can highly recommend this to you as it relieves the urge to smoke when you are sitting with your smoking mates and by having something in your mouth, it distracts you from thinking " I have to have a fag "(drink talking of course!). Also, I have drastically cut down on drinking alcohol as it doesn't seem the same without a fag. I mean this in a good way though. I just feel calmer in general, so will drink if I am out, but don't go mad. Although, one Saturday night I deliberately drank quite a lot cos I was so irritable at not being able to smoke. This actually was fine as I felt rough the next day and didn't feel like smoking and, I reckon, at least I didn't smoke whilst drunk. yes, get hold of the microtabs. They really have stopped fme rom smoking when I having a drink or 4. They really take the edge off and sort of trick my brain into thinking I am smoking. Actually , it is a top up of nicotine without the cigarette, a good thing as someone on the foru said that alcohol increases our need for nicotine. It doesn't matter, as long as you feel calmer and less likely to grab a fag off your mates. It definitely works for me, cos alcohol has always been the quit- breaker for me. I now know that I can enjoy a drink without feeling that something is missing (well, almost). Give up drinking? Yes, I admit, I could, but it is too depressing to order a coke when everyone is having a proper drink. It is hard enough not smoking without giving up all the pleasures in life. Although, admittedly, I have limited my nights out and, due to my quit, I feel safer at home of a Saturday night. But I refuse to give up the social life altogether, so am arming myself with the microtabs or pastels. Tabs work better as they taste a bit stronger.
